WITHIN-TRAIN NEUROMUSCULAR PROPAGATION VARIES WITH TORQUE IN PARALYZED HUMAN MUSCLE
Electromyographic (EMG) recordings may serve an important role in predicting torque during repetitive activation of paralyzed muscle.
